Short Term Addiction Treatment - Drug and Alcohol Rehab Programs - Mayfield, KS.

Short Term drug and alcohol rehab is a phrase used for substance abuse rehab that is brief, and usually lasts anywhere from fourteen to thirty days in either an inpatient or residential rehabilitation facility. Because treatment is so brief, it is an ideal option cost-wise in most cases and for people who cannot endure long-term rehabilitation.

Most short-term drug and alcohol rehabilitation facilities in Mayfield have intensive psychotherapy and individual/group counseling which in the context of addiction treatment is essentially relapse prevention. Because of the short time allowed for treatment services, most individuals will need to be fully detoxed before beginning treatment services. One of the disadvantages of rehab at a short-term drug rehab facility is that many individuals may still be in the initial phases of withdrawal and may be more unfocused than someone who has detoxed and stabilized completely. This can make rehabilitation within the timeframe much more challenging, as individuals may be physically uncomfortable and moody and experiencing intense physical and emotional cravings.

Recidivism rates are understandably greater among individuals who only receive short term rehab . Individuals who participate in short term alcohol and drug rehabilitation and then phase into an outpatient program or day treatment program at least have more of a chance of staying sober because they will keep up a support system while they progress in their new sober lifestyle.
